Etymology 1[edit]

Learned borrowing from Latin Athēnae,[2][3][4] from Ancient Greek Ἀθῆναι (Athênai).

Proper noun[edit]

アテネ (Atene

  1. Athens (a city, the capital city of Greece)

Etymology 2[edit]

Learned borrowing from Ancient Greek Ᾰ̓θήνη (Athḗnē).

Proper noun[edit]

アテネ (Atene

  1. Alternative form of アテーナー (Atēnā, Athena); Athene
